Razaaq Adoti is a British actor and film producer.
Before starring in Hollywood blockbusters and producing powerful stories on screen, Razaaq was a student at Barking & Dagenham College where his journey into film and performance truly began.
Razaaq studied Performing Arts at BDC before going on to train at the world-renowned Royal Academy of Dramatic Art (RADA). It wasn’t long after that his career skyrocketed.
He made his feature film debut alongside Russell Crowe in Gladiator and has since appeared in major productions like Black Hawk Down, Resident Evil: Apocalypse and Amistad – working with iconic directors like Ridley Scott and Steven Spielberg.
But Razaaq isn’t just in front of the camera. He’s a passionate producer, writer and advocate for diverse storytelling, founding his own production company to bring bold, underrepresented voices to the screen.
